> > In mac os x, how to install libexpat1-dev?
>
> If you want to install it manually, it's here:
>
> http://expat.sourceforge.net/
>
> If you want to install it using MacPorts, run:
>
> sudo port install expat
>
> Other methods might include using Fink or Homebrew.
